Understanding the basics of real-time cloud monitoring

What is Real-Time Cloud Monitoring?

Real-time cloud monitoring refers to the continuous observation, analysis, and management of cloud-based systems, applications, and services. It involves tracking key performance metrics, such as CPU usage, memory consumption, network latency, and application response times, to ensure that cloud environments operate efficiently and securely. Unlike traditional monitoring, which often relies on periodic checks, real-time monitoring provides instant feedback, enabling organizations to detect and address issues as they occur.

Real-time cloud monitoring is not limited to performance metrics; it also encompasses security monitoring, cost tracking, and compliance auditing. By leveraging advanced tools and technologies, organizations can gain a holistic view of their cloud infrastructure, ensuring that it aligns with business objectives and user expectations.

Key Components of Real-Time Cloud Monitoring

  1. Metrics Collection: The foundation of real-time monitoring lies in collecting data from various sources, including servers, applications, databases, and network devices. This data is then aggregated and analyzed to provide actionable insights.

  2. Alerting and Notifications: Real-time monitoring systems are equipped with alerting mechanisms that notify teams of potential issues, such as resource overutilization or security breaches. Alerts can be customized based on severity levels and delivered via email, SMS, or collaboration tools like Slack.

  3. Dashboards and Visualization: Interactive dashboards provide a centralized view of cloud performance metrics, enabling teams to identify trends, anomalies, and bottlenecks at a glance.

  4. Automation and Remediation: Advanced monitoring tools integrate with automation platforms to trigger predefined actions, such as scaling resources or restarting services, in response to specific events.

  5. Security Monitoring: Real-time monitoring includes tracking unauthorized access attempts, unusual traffic patterns, and other security threats to safeguard cloud environments.

  6. Cost Management: Monitoring tools help organizations track cloud spending in real-time, identify cost anomalies, and optimize resource allocation to reduce expenses.

Challenges in real-time cloud monitoring and how to overcome them

Common Pitfalls in Real-Time Cloud Monitoring

Despite its advantages, real-time cloud monitoring comes with its own set of challenges:

  • Data Overload: The sheer volume of data generated by cloud environments can overwhelm monitoring systems, making it difficult to extract meaningful insights.
  • False Positives and Negatives: Inaccurate alerts can lead to unnecessary interventions or missed issues, undermining the effectiveness of monitoring efforts.
  • Integration Complexities: Integrating monitoring tools with existing systems and workflows can be time-consuming and resource-intensive.
  • Security and Privacy Concerns: Monitoring tools often require access to sensitive data, raising concerns about data security and compliance.
  • Skill Gaps: Implementing and managing real-time monitoring systems requires specialized skills that may be lacking in some organizations.

Solutions to Address These Challenges

To overcome these challenges, organizations can adopt the following strategies:

  • Data Filtering and Aggregation: Use advanced analytics and machine learning algorithms to filter and aggregate data, focusing on the most critical metrics and events.
  • Customizable Alerting: Configure alerts to minimize false positives and negatives, ensuring that teams are notified only of genuine issues.
  • Seamless Integration: Choose monitoring tools that offer pre-built integrations with popular cloud platforms, applications, and DevOps tools.
  • Robust Security Measures: Implement encryption, access controls, and compliance checks to safeguard sensitive data and meet regulatory requirements.
  • Training and Upskilling: Invest in training programs to equip teams with the skills needed to manage and optimize real-time monitoring systems.

Tools and Technologies to Leverage

Several tools and technologies can streamline real-time cloud monitoring:

  • Cloud-Native Tools: Platforms like AWS CloudWatch, Azure Monitor, and Google Cloud Operations Suite offer built-in monitoring capabilities tailored to their respective ecosystems.
  • Third-Party Solutions: Tools like Datadog, New Relic, and Splunk provide advanced features, such as AI-driven analytics and cross-platform monitoring.
  • Open-Source Options: Open-source tools like Prometheus and Grafana offer cost-effective solutions for organizations with technical expertise.
  • Automation Platforms: Integrate monitoring tools with automation platforms like Ansible or Terraform to enable automated remediation and scaling.

Faqs about real-time cloud monitoring

What are the key metrics to monitor in real-time cloud monitoring?

Key metrics include CPU usage, memory consumption, network latency, application response times, error rates, and security events.

How does real-time cloud monitoring differ from traditional monitoring?

Real-time monitoring provides instant feedback and continuous visibility, while traditional monitoring often relies on periodic checks and delayed reporting.

What tools are recommended for real-time cloud monitoring?

Recommended tools include AWS CloudWatch, Azure Monitor, Google Cloud Operations Suite, Datadog, New Relic, and Prometheus.

How can real-time cloud monitoring improve business outcomes?

By enhancing system uptime, optimizing resource utilization, reducing costs, and improving security, real-time monitoring drives better business performance and customer satisfaction.

What are the compliance considerations for real-time cloud monitoring?

Organizations must ensure that monitoring tools comply with regulations like GDPR, HIPAA, and PCI DSS, particularly when handling sensitive data.
